static void signal_vpiDecStrVal(struct __vpiSignal*rfp, s_vpi_value*vp)
{
unsigned wid = (rfp->msb >= rfp->lsb)
? (rfp->msb - rfp->lsb + 1)
: (rfp->lsb - rfp->msb + 1);
unsigned long val = 0;
unsigned count_x = 0, count_z = 0;
for (unsigned idx = 0 ; idx < wid ; idx += 1) {
vvp_ipoint_t fptr = ipoint_index(rfp->bits, idx);
val *= 2;
switch (functor_oval(fptr)) {
case 0:
break;
case 1:
val += 1;
break;
case 2:
count_x += 1;
break;
case 3:
count_z += 1;
break;
}
}
if (count_x == wid) {
buf[0] = 'x';
buf[1] = 0;
return;
}
if (count_x > 0) {
buf[0] = 'X';
buf[1] = 0;
return;
}
if (count_z == wid) {
buf[0] = 'z';
buf[1] = 0;
return;
}
if (count_z > 0) {
buf[0] = 'Z';
buf[1] = 0;
return;
}
if (rfp->signed_flag) {
long tmp = -1;
assert(sizeof(tmp) == sizeof(val));
tmp <<= wid;
tmp |= val;
sprintf(buf, "%ld", tmp);
} else {
sprintf(buf, "%lu", val);
}
}
